Understanding  Responsive Web Design

In today's world, where smartphones and tablets are ubiquitous, it is no longer enough to simply design a website that looks good on a desktop computer. Web designers and developers must consider the user experience across all devices, including mobile phones and tablets. This is where responsive web design comes in.

What is Responsive Web Design?

Responsive web design (RWD) is an approach to web design that ensures a website looks great and functions well on any device, whether it's a desktop computer, laptop, tablet, or smartphone. RWD uses flexible layouts, images, and media queries to adjust the website's appearance based on the screen size of the device being used.

Why is Responsive Web Design Important?

Responsive web design is essential for providing an optimal user experience (UX) across all devices. It ensures that users can easily access and interact with a website, regardless of their device or screen size. Additionally, RWD can improve mobile optimization and search engine optimization (SEO), as search engines favor mobile-friendly websites when ranking search results.

What are the Benefits of Responsive Web Design?

There are several benefits to using responsive web design in your web development projects:

  • Improved user experience across all devices
  • Increased mobile optimization
  • Improved SEO performance
  • Easier maintenance (since there's only one version of the site to update)
  • Cost-effective (since you don't need separate sites for desktop and mobile devices)

What are the Challenges of Responsive Web Design?

While there are many benefits to using responsive web design, there are also some challenges:

  • Complexity: RWD can be more complex than traditional web design approaches.
  • Performance: Some responsive sites may take longer to load due to their complex layouts and additional code.
  • Design limitations: Since RWD requires flexible layouts, it can be challenging to create certain design elements.

How Do You Implement Responsive Web Design?

Implementing responsive web design requires careful planning and execution. Here are the steps you should follow:

  1. Define your website's goals and target audience.
  2. Choose a responsive web design framework or create a custom design.
  3. Develop a flexible layout that adjusts to various screen sizes.
  4. Optimize images and media for fast loading times.
  5. Test your website across multiple devices to ensure it works as intended.

What are the Best Practices for Responsive Web Design?

To ensure the best possible user experience, here are some best practices for responsive web design:

  • Use a mobile-first approach when designing and developing your site.
  • Keep your layout simple and easy to navigate.
  • Optimize images and media for fast loading times.
  • Use clear, concise, and easy-to-read text.
  • Test your site on multiple devices to ensure it works well on all screens.

Overall, responsive web design is the future of web development. By using flexible layouts and media queries, you can create websites that look great and function well on any device. This leads to improved user experience, mobile optimization, and SEO performance, making it a valuable investment in any web development project.

References

  1. Ethan Marcotte, "Responsive Web Design" (A Book Apart, 2011)
  2. Brad Frost, "Atomic Design" (Atomic Design, 2016)
  3. Luke Wroblewski, "Mobile First" (A Book Apart, 2011)
  4. Karen McGrane, "Content Strategy for Mobile" (A Book Apart, 2012)
  5. Smashing Magazine, "Responsive Web Design: An Ultimate Guide On The How-To's of Responsive Design" (Smashing Magazine, 2019)
Copyright © 2023 Affstuff.com . All rights reserved.